Legendre Wavelet Method for Systems of Volterra Integral Equations

Abstract
In this paper, a numerical method based on Legendre wavelets has been presented to solve the systems of Volterra integral equations. The Legendre wavelets approximation and Gauss integration formula transforms the given problem to a system of algebraic equations. Then we solve this system of equations by Newton’s method to find the unknown coefficients. The proposed method is illustrated by some numerical examples. Comparative error analysis has also been presented.
